Embodiment 1

[0039] Using Quercus japonica oak leaves as raw material, the preparation method of the oak leaf extract comprises the following steps:

[0040] ①Wash the leaves with water, dry them in the shade at 25°C, crush them to 40 mesh, and extract them with deionized water at a material-to-liquid ratio of 1g / 15mL at 20°C for 12 hours each time. Use 4 layers of gauze to filter and then soak the residue Extraction, total leaching 3 times, combined extracts; centrifuged the combined extracts at 3000rpm for 10min to obtain extracts; evaporated and concentrated the extracts at 65°C to 5% of the volume of the extracts to obtain concentrates;

[0041] ② Dilute the concentrated solution obtained in step ① to 10 times the volume of the concentrated solution with deionized water, filter it at 0.05-0.08MPa in an ultrafiltration membrane device with a molecular weight cut-off of 5000Dr, and collect the extract with a molecular weight below 5000Dr.

Abstract

The invention discloses an eucalyptus leaf extract with anticancer effect and its preparation method and application. The preparation method comprises the following steps: ① extract the eucalyptus leaves with an extraction agent to obtain an extract, evaporate and concentrate the extract Extract the solution to obtain a concentrated solution; ② After diluting the concentrated solution obtained in step ① with water, ultra-filter to obtain an oak leaf extract with a molecular weight ≤ 5000Dr; ③ Freeze-dry the extract obtained in step ② to obtain a freeze-dried powder, that is, an oak leaf extract. The eucalyptus leaf extract with anticancer effect of the invention can be used to prepare medicines with inhibitory effect on tumor cell growth. The experimental research on the preparation of the anti-cancer effect of the oak leaf extract described in the present invention is the first, which fills the research gap in this field. The prepared oak leaf extract can inhibit the growth of various tumor cells in vivo and in vitro, and has strong anti-tumor effect. cancer effect. The invention has simple technological process, less equipment investment, easy industrial production, and no pollution in the preparation technological process.
